What public transport options serve the area around 47 O'Connor Circuit?

The suburb is serviced by ACTION bus routes R5, 76, 79 and the peak‑hour only 182, all stopping near the Calwell Centre. Additionally, all Canberra and Queanbeyan taxi companies operate in the area

Which community facilities and places of worship are nearby?

The Calwell Centre, a group shopping and community hub, is located in the north of the suburb. Nearby churches include St Mary in the Valley Anglican Parish Centre (corner of Were Street and Webber Crescent), Alliance Church Tuggeranong on Were Street, and the historic Sacred Heart Church about 0.7 km away

What geological features characterize the Calwell area?

Calwell sits on Deakin Volcanics composed of green‑grey and purple rhyodacite from the Silurian period, forming the base rock of the suburb

How accessible is the Monaro Highway from this location?

Calwell is located close to the Monaro Highway, providing a direct route to Canberra City and onward to Cooma, making regional travel convenient

Are there any historic or notable landmarks near the property?

The historic Tuggeranong Homestead lies about 1.5 km to the north, and the Sacred Heart Church, relocated to Calwell in 1988, is another heritage landmark within walking distance
